In the grand and historic Carnegie Library of Homestead, a little book named Liam sits on a high shelf, watching the world go by. As the library buzzes with activity-librarians preparing for the day, children exploring the aisles, and even visits from historical figures-Liam dreams of the day he will be picked up, read, and cherished.


But days turn into weeks, and weeks into months, and Liam remains untouched. As he patiently waits, Liam reflects on the many stories he has witnessed within the library's walls. From Miss Sperry, the dedicated librarian, to Mr. Carnegie himself, Liam's story is intertwined with the history and heart of the library.


Liam the Lonesome Library Book is a heartwarming tale that brings to life the magical world of libraries and the special bond between books and readers. Perfect for children and adults alike, this story is a celebration of the joy of reading and the timeless adventures that await within the pages of a book.


If you've ever loved a book, this story will remind you of the magic that can happen when a reader and a book find each other.
